[PATCH v2 1/7] sysemu/accel: Restrict machine methods to system-mode
Posted by Philippe Mathieu-Daudé 5 years, 8 months ago
Restrict init_machine(), setup_post() and has_memory()
to system-mode.

Reviewed-by: Edgar E. Iglesias <edgar.iglesias@xilinx.com>
Reviewed-by: Cornelia Huck <cohuck@redhat.com>
Signed-off-by: Philippe Mathieu-Daudé <f4bug@amsat.org>
---
 include/sysemu/accel.h | 2 ++
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+)

diff --git a/include/sysemu/accel.h b/include/sysemu/accel.h
index 47e5788530..e08b8ab8fa 100644
--- a/include/sysemu/accel.h
+++ b/include/sysemu/accel.h
@@ -37,10 +37,12 @@ typedef struct AccelClass {
     /*< public >*/
 
     const char *name;
+#ifndef CONFIG_USER_ONLY
     int (*init_machine)(MachineState *ms);
     void (*setup_post)(MachineState *ms, AccelState *accel);
     bool (*has_memory)(MachineState *ms, AddressSpace *as,
                        hwaddr start_addr, hwaddr size);
+#endif
     bool *allowed;
     /*
      * Array of global properties that would be applied when specific
